Anyone know what these errors refer to? I have a file that frequently
crashes Frame, and this was the latest series of internal errors it gave me.

I did do a MIF wash and noticed one odd thing: Frame has renamed the color
Black to fm_gen_###### when I save to the MIF file. If I  edit those
definitions back to Black in the MIF file and resave as Frame, the
definitions stay the same in the MIF file, but Frame once more renames the
color to fm_gen_###### (different numbers this time). It also renames the
color in one (but only one) of the condition tags it's used in.

The file is a large one (18.4 Mb) and has 18 figures embedded in it (not my
choice, but there is no choice), several of which are affected by
conditions, 16 tables, conditions galore (18), and loads of
cross-references. It's been giving me fits for several months now, to the
point where I literally created a new Frame file and copied and pasted all
the text as plain text and reformatted it, and reimported all the graphics.
It behaved for about 2 months and is now crashing all over again.

I expect to be working with this set of files daily for the next 6 months
at least. I cannot afford to lose the time it takes to crash, recover,
mif-wash, etc., etc., etc., that this is taking up.

Suggestions gratefully (and exhaustedly) received.

Pertinents:

Windows 7, all patches applied
FrameMaker 2015, latest patches applied
Plugins: AutoText, TableCleaner (DLL, not script)
2 home-brewed scripts: save all files in book to selected MIF formats; add
Table Continuation variable to all tables in a file
